Locksmith services depend on a few key variables. First, the type of lock you have matters; high-security or smart locks often require more specialized tools than standard deadbolts. The time of day also plays a role, as after-hours or holiday service calls typically carry higher rates. Your specific location and the distance a technician needs to travel can influence the total as well. Whether you are dealing with a simple lockout or a complex ignition issue, these factors shift the final bill. Exact pricing is confirmed free on the call.

A mobile locksmith in Everett operates from a van or truck equipped with tools and supplies. They travel directly to your location, whether it's your home, car, or business. This means they can address lock and key issues on-site, saving you the trouble of transporting a lock or vehicle. They provide services like lockouts, key duplication, and lock repairs right where you are. This direct service model is common for locksmiths serving the Everett area.

Getting a wheel lock key replaced in Everett involves contacting a qualified locksmith. They'll likely need to identify the specific type of wheel lock you have. In some cases, they can decode the lock to create a new key. If not, they may need to remove the existing lock to replace it. It's best to call and explain your situation. The specialist will advise on the process and what information they need.
Yes, many locksmiths in Everett can replace car key fobs. This often involves programming the new fob to work with your vehicle's security system. The specialist will need to know the make, model, and year of your car to ensure they have the correct fob. They can typically perform this service on-site. It's a convenient option for getting a replacement fob without visiting a dealership.
